当 map 跨度为 0.1 时,如何显示 map 注释? 我希望 map 引脚在 map 跨度 <= 0.1 之前不显示 如何才能做到这一点? ...
当 map 跨度为 0.1 时,如何显示 map 注释? 我希望 map 引脚在 map 跨度 <= 0.1 之前不显示 如何才能做到这一点? ...
我想在 SwiftUI 中将 MapKit 与MapAnnotation一起使用。因此我可以将自定义视图作为 map 引脚并稍后向它们添加点击手势。 但是当我运行该应用程序时,Xcode 开始显示如此多的 UI 错误: 不允许从视图更新中发布更改,这将导致未定义的行为。 代码是我们所能找到的最简单 ...
默认的 MapMarker 隐藏了它下面的信息,例如城市名称。 如果缩放得足够近,标记将不再覆盖名称并显示名称。 当使用自定义注释视图时,城市名称和注释都会显示,看起来有点乱。 使用自定义注释时是否可以从 MapMarker 获取行为? 地图标记: https ://i.stack.imgur.co ...
我的应用程序请求 JSON 数据(纬度、经度和有关地点的其他信息),然后以可点击注释的形式将它们显示在 map 上。 我收到了大约 30,000 个,因此您可以想象,该应用程序可能会有点“滞后”。 我认为最适合该应用程序的解决方案是仅在某个缩放级别上显示这些注释(例如,当用户缩放以便一次只能看到一 ...
I created the function getAnnotations and I get no errors when calling that function inside of my view, or even when I define the function, but the M ...
我是 SwiftUI 和 Realm(使用灵活同步)的新手,如果这听起来像是一个基本问题,请原谅我将位置数据保存在 MongoDB 地图集 - 中心 坐标是嵌入对象,其中“x”是经度,“y”是纬度 我创建了一个 Struct 以符合 MapAnnotation 协议的要求,因为 - 我正在尝试从 A ...
我在运行代码后找到了要在地图上注释的代码,但无法与我的主要代码结合。 我的主要代码使用 map(.... ) 在 mapkit 上插入地图,但注释代码使用“MapView”,如下所示, SwiftUI 上 int Map 的 MapView 版本 SwiftUI 上 int Map 的地图版本 ...
我找不到任何关于它的文档,所以也许我不可能问任何问题。 我需要显示用户位置的蓝点。 我的地图视图充满了图钉,有时我的用户会点击用户位置的蓝色圆圈,这会打开一个小的用户图片图钉。 我怎样才能删除它? 如果后面有什么东西很烦人。 到目前为止,我必须确定何时打开 annotationview 像这样 ...
我正在使用 SwiftUI 并使用 MKMapView 在视图上显示地图、注释和叠加层。 我使用的是新的Map() ,但缺乏覆盖支持使我回到了 UIKit Representable。 当我使用Map时,添加注释很容易,但是当使用UIKitRepresentable时,我对将数据放在哪里以及如何 ...
我已经在 SwiftUI 中实现了一个 MKMapView,我正在显示一个注释列表(停止)以及用户的位置。 我想将点击功能添加到“停止销”,但我找不到任何有助于实现这一点的东西。 这段代码的问题在于它改变了用户位置引脚的视图,最终崩溃并出现以下错误。 我只想更改“停止销”的视图并添加点击功能。 ...
我需要 annotationView 方面的帮助。 我要做的是已经添加了图标,但是当我要单击图钉(图标)时,我希望在注释视图框架中看到该按钮,如下图所示: 单击它后,我想看到这个白框和 uibutton: 我发现的方法是添加var annotationView = mapView.dequ ...
我正在尝试更改我的图钉颜色,但是当我添加代码以切换注释时,它也会更改我的位置图标(从蓝点到图钉)。 任何提示如何恢复默认用户位置图标? ...
我有一个 function 用于侦听 Cloud Firestore 中的实时更新: 注释行导致以下错误: “void 函数中出现意外的非 void 返回值” 我想返回 annotationArray... 任何解决方案? ...
我是初学者,很抱歉我的问题。 我在数据文件中有一个 map 和注释。 现在我希望用户能够使用表单注册地址。 我如何 go 从正常地址到 谢谢你的帮助 ...
我正在努力做到这一点,以便每次单击我的 map 注释时都会出现相应的视图,但似乎并非如此。 看起来它混合在一起,有时会多次出现相同的视图。 这是我到目前为止的代码: ...
我正在 SwiftUI 中构建一个应用程序,我真的遇到了一点不便。 我正在使用 MapKit 创建一个 map,其中某些位置在它们上面有一个引脚。 我创建了一个 slider 来缩放到一定半径内的区域。 然而,对于用户来说,看到一个半透明的圆圈会很方便,它表示在他们给定的半径内有什么。 我已经尝试了 ...
我正在尝试使用 mapkit js 在苹果 map 上绘制折线。 无法在 map 上显示任何内容。 我的项目由 map 上的许多位置组成。所有标记都在 map 上,单击一个标记将打开信息窗口并在 map 本身上绘制一条折线。 我正在 calloutForLandmarkAnnotation 中绘制我 ...
我在地图图钉下方添加标签以显示图钉的一些细节。 我这样做是通过添加一个 UILabel 作为 annotationView 的子视图并将其行数设置为 0 以便在同一标签上显示多行。 我遇到了一个问题,地图最初加载了正确的注释,我可以在地图图钉的标签中看到正确的数据,但是当我导航到不同的屏幕然后返回到 ...
我有一个使用LocationManager创建的扩展,用于将用户位置存储在一个变量中,以便在 Swiftui Map()和我的扩展中使用。 我注意到当我初始化变量时,扩展需要 lat 和 long 来使用我只需要 userLat 的地方。 latitude: userLocation.init(u ...
我有一个应用程序,用户按下按钮并拍照,然后照片转到 ImageAnnotation 类,必须将其添加到地图中,但我收到这样的错误:“在隐式解开可选选项时意外发现” 只有这个错误会阻止应用程序正常工作,如果您能帮助我,我将不胜感激 所以这是代码 } 这是必须为地图创建自定义注释的类 } ...